8. Intermediate passing game of both teams

After spending all that time talking about who makes the one big play in the passing game, the meat and potatoes of the passing attack will come down to the better intermediate passing game. Honestly, that’s going to be a struggle for both teams for different reasons, but it’s the only way either offense can get anything going.

The South Carolina Gamecocks are going against an elite secondary that returns all but one starter. Collin Hill, however, is a guy with a big arm who needs to show more accuracy in the short passing attack. to make that happen, he’ll have to find the tight ends. Guys like Nick Muse could be a breakout star, and the Vols still have an issue with coverage linebackers beyond Henry To’o To’o.

When it comes to Tennessee football, Jarrett Guarantano needs to show some development. Guarantano has a big arm, can take a sack and is willing to make the check down pass, but accuracy and quick decision making is an issue. With Dominick Wood-Anderson gone, the check down will likely go to the running backs. If Guarantano can make them quickly, UT is in good shape.

A dominant run game to set up the deep pass is the goal for each team, but they both have the secondary to contain that. As a result, the one that can truly set up a consistent, methodical, efficient passing attack will have the advantage. That is crucial to this game.
